Ingredients
- 2 cups sprouted spelt flour (*)
- 3/4 cup evaporated cane juice
- 1-1/2 teaspoons baking powder
- 1 teaspoon sea salt
- 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
- 1/4 cup grass-fed butter (or coconut oil, plus more for greasing pan)
- 1 organic or pastured egg (beaten)
- 1 teaspoon orange peel (grated)
- 3/4 cup orange juice (fresh-squeezed )
- 1-1/2 cups raisins
- 1-1/2 cups cranberries (fresh or frozen, chopped)
